The Waters 616/626 LC system includes the following features:

• 50 µL pump head volume

• Maximum system pressure

Pump          Maximum Pressure

616              5000 psi (351.5 kg/cm2)

626              4000 psi (281.2 kg/cm2)

• 0.01 to 5.0 mL/min operating flow rate

• Four-eluent gradient capability (Auto•Blend TM method)

• Automatic eluent degassing by helium sparge

• Pump vent valve to facilitate priming and purging of eluent lines and changing eluents

• Rheodyne 7725i (616 LC system) or the Rheodyne 9125 or 9725i (626 LC system) variable-volume, syringe-loading sample injector

• Automated, continuous plunger seal wash with integral pumping system

• Single keypad control with PowerLine system controller

• Methods storage allowing access to previously created gradient, event, autosampler, and detector programs

• 11 preprogrammed gradient profiles including:

• Step change at start of segment

• Step change at end of segment

• Linear change

• Four convex gradient curves

• Four concave gradient curves

• System control of PowerLine detectors and autoinjectors through IEEE-488 interface

• RS-232 serial communications interface for connection to optional integrator

• Optional shelf unit to house system modules.

• SILK pumping technology for pulse-free flow

• Polymeric flow path with low-permeability CO 2 /O 2 tubing (626 LC system)

• Optional column heater monitoring

• Low-dispersion system volume for rapid eluent changeovers and narrow-bore/microbore separations

The Waters 626 LC system:

• Is a High Performance Liquid Chromatography (HPLC) system for microbore, narrow bore, and analytical chromatography and micropurification

• Uses 0.005- and 0.010-inch I.D. polyetheretherketone (PEEK) tubing to optimize system performance

• Nonmetallic system construction allows you to use high-salt buffers and other aggressive mobile phases often used for separation of biological molecules

• Performs complex methods with less eluent and in less time than semi-preparative systems

Operational Specifications

Condition

Specification

Number of Eluents

One to four

Modes of Operation

Gradient, isocratic, and flow programming

Programmable flow range

0.00 to 10 mL/min (50 µL heads), in 0.01 mL increments

Operating Flow Range (typical)

0.00 to 5.00 mL/min (50 µL heads), in 0.01 mL increments

System Volume

Without mixers - <400 µL (616), <500 µL (626)

With mixers (GM-150) - <700 µL (616), <750 µL (626)

Composition Range

0 to 100% programmable in 1% increments for each of four reservoirs: A, B, C and D. Total composition must sum to 100%.

Compositional Accuracy

Better than 1.0%, independent of pressure

Automatic Eluent Sparging

Standard, helium gas, input gas pressure range 50 to 150 psi   (3.5 to 10.5 kg/cm 2 ).

Helium flow rate range 0 to 100 mL/min, programmable in 1 mL/min increments.

Pressure Maxima

616 Pump: 5000 psi (351.5 kg/cm 2 ) over flow rate range

626 Pump: 4000 psi (281.2 kg/cm 2 ) over flow rate range

Programmable Pressure Limits

616 Pump lower: 0 to 4950 psi (0 to 348.0 kg/cm 2 )

626 Pump lower: 0 to 3950 psi (0 to 277.7 kg/cm 2 )

616 Pump upper: 51 to 5000 psi (3.6 to 351.5 kg/cm 2 )

626 Pump upper: 51 to 4000 psi (3.6 to 281.2 kg/cm 2 )

Plunger Seal Wash

Approximately 80 µL/min intermittent and automatic

Program Storage

Storage for 15 sets of tables (gradient, program event, and detector), with a maximum of 15 steps per table.

Storage for a time-based multi-method program with up to 48 individual steps.

EEPROM stores setup parameters and tables, and preserves memory indefinitely following power loss or extended shutdown.

Gradient Profiles

Eleven gradient curves (including linear, Step [2], concave [4], and convex [4]). Up to 80 curve segments can be linked.

Liquid Crystal Display (LCD)

5-inch (12.7 cm) diagonal screen.

Sixteen lines with 40 characters per line.

320 x 200 pixels.

Displays current operating conditions.

Allows operator to monitor complete gradient and timed-event tables an single screens.

Reverse video cursor prompts operator through program

setup.

Keypad, Function Keys, and Screen Keys

Dedicated keys provide direct access to all display screens.

Cursor movement keys simplify programming, editing, and parameter entering. All keys are eluent-resistant.

Programmable Timed Events

You can program and store 15 timed events for each table.

Contact closure switches S1 through S4 are located an the 600S controller rear panel for timed output to external devices.

The following actions may also be controlled by timed events:

•     Audible alarm

•     Sparge rate

•     Column temperature

•     Proceed to initial conditions of specifed table

•     Start run of specified table

•     Turn detector lamp off

Electrical Specifications

Power Requirements

Maximum power: 250 VA

Frequency

47 to 63 Hz

Time- or Operator-Controllable Switch Closures

Four controllable switch cosures to ground as follows:

• TTL-compatible terminals pulled up with 10-K ohm resistors to 5 V. May be pulled up to 12 V.

• Maximum allowable current = 1.0 A.

• Maximum allowable voltage = 12 V. Outputs may be controlled directly from keyboard or from events program.

• Two modes available from keyboard and Program Events screen:

   ON = switch closed to ground.

   OFF = switch open, +5 V to ground.

• Additional mode available from Program Events screen:

   Pulse = single contact closure to ground for 600 msec.

Auxiliary Power Supply

12 V to ground fused supply. 1 A max current.

Hold Output

One TTL-compatible switch closure to ground. Maximum current sink:

100 mA. Low output indicates pumps stopped due to:

•     Exceeding high-pressure limit

•     Below low-pressure limit

•     Abort input

•     "Powerup" condition

Used to communicate with Hold input on Waters 717plus autosamplers or other compatible input to prevent further injections.

Chart Output

Two terminals (+,-) providing a 0 to 10 mV signal.This signal can be used to indicate the composition percentage of any one of the four eluents (%A, %B, %C, %D), the eluent flow rate (Flow), or the column temperature (Temp).

Pressure Output

Two terminals (+,-) for recording pump pressure traces. 10 mV/6000 psi analog output; bypasses microprocessor.

Inject

Receives a signal from an external injector (autosampler or manual injector) to initiate the chromatographic run. The Inject terminal also provides a signal to start a Waters 745B/746 Data Module (integrator).

The Inject terminal accepts signals from several outputs, including TTL signals, open collector outputs, and contact closures.

Ground Terminals

Connected to signal ground and used as reference for one of the following:

•     Outputs (Hold, Inject and switches S1 to S4)

•     Inputs (Inject and Abort) or

•     12 V power supply (not for use with 10 mV outputs)

Environment Specifications

Temperature

Operating Range: 4 to 38°C (39.3 to 100.4°F)

Storage Range: 0 to 50°C (32 to 122°F)

Humidity

Operating Range: 20 to 90% Relative Humidity

Storage Range: 0 to 90% Relative Humidity (non-condensing)

Eluent Compatibility

Compatible with eluents consistent with materials of construction

Physical Specifications

Wetted Surface Material

Inert, polymeric materials

Controller

Height: 7.19 inches (18.26 cm)

Depth: 21.75 inches (55.25 cm)

Width: 11.32 inches (28.75 cm)

Weight: 33 Ib (15 kg)

Pump

Height: 9.625 inches (24.4 cm)

Depth: 20.5 inches (52.1 cm)

Width: 11.125 inches (28.3 cm)

Weight: 60.2 Ib (27.3 kg)
